North Carolina DES Phone Numbers
| Line | Number | Hours (ET) |
|---|---|---|
| UI Claimant Services | 1-888-737-6924 | Mon–Fri 8 AM–5 PM |
| Spanish / Español | 1-888-737-6924 → press 2 | Mon–Fri 8 AM–5 PM |
| Employer Services | 1-877-662-5124 | Mon–Fri 8 AM–5 PM |
| Appeals | 1-888-737-6924 → appeals option | Mon–Fri 8 AM–5 PM |
Exact IVR Sequence to Reach a Live NC DES Agent
Call 1-888-737-6924 → press 1 for English → press 2 for UI claimant services → press 3 to speak with a representative
For Spanish: press 2 at the opening language menu
Full NC DES Menu (after English)
- 1 — File a new claim / general information
- 2 — UI claimant services (existing claims)
- 3 — Employer services
- 4 — Appeals
- 5 — Office locations
After pressing 2 for claimant services:
- 1 — Weekly certification (automated)
- 2 — Payment status (automated)
- 3 — Speak to a representative

What to Have Ready
- Social Security number
- NC DES claimant ID / PIN
- Last employer name, address, and employment dates
- Reason for separation
- Bank routing and account number for direct deposit
- Any DES correspondence with a claim or determination number
